Output d8434f2699d3655ec231c8e7e4ad285fd9f68ce6b03ef4e0c6cf68ce21ec9963:3

value
4497496
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b1a04a883097a4fbde4b32e4276ff0cf28707d74 OP_EQUAL
address
3HtDYioAHq6eRVWn1HSBSF9jhmp4wbJLAe
transaction
d8434f2699d3655ec231c8e7e4ad285fd9f68ce6b03ef4e0c6cf68ce21ec9963
spent
true